A great many things factor into this number. Most OL coaches have secondary and tertiary duties with a team that make their salaries greater than if they were limited to coacing OL only. However with the current lineup of OL coaches.....

In the 1980's the average salary was $45,000.00

In the 1990's the average salary was $80,000.00

In 2000 the average salary was $160,000.00

Today (2009) the average salary is about 200K - $225,000.00

Is it a penalty to have 9 on the offensive line?

Not in the NFL. According to the NFL Rule Book, Rule 7, Section 2, Article 1(a): "The offensive team must have seven or more players on its line at the snap."

How many guards are on the offensive line on an American football NFL team?

There are two guards on the field at a time. The standard offensive line in the NFL has five members a center in the middle, on each side of him is a guard and each guard has a tackle outside of him.
